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ett 1926–2006 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 10 Jul 1926

Birth Location: New Jersey

Death Date: 24 May 2006

Death Location: Erial, Camden County, New Jersey, United States of America

Father: Edward Hackett

Mother: Marie Hackett

Spouse(s): Wilmer Hellyer

Children(s):

In 1926,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ett entered the world in New Jersey, born to Edward Hackett And Marie Hackett. In 1930,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ett resided in Pine Hill, Camden, New Jersey, USA. In 1935,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ett resided in Pine Hill, Camden, New Jersey.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ett married Wilmer Sheppard Hellyer, and had children including Gary E Hellyer. Bertha Lillian "Betsy" Hackett passed away in 2006 in Erial, Camden County, New Jersey, United States of America.
